Keyman: Keyboard Processor Module

The Original Code is (C) 2017-2020 SIL International

The Keyboard Processor module is an internal component of KeymanWeb, seen within this repo at /web/.

Minimum Compilation Requirements

  • A local installation of Node.js v8.9+.
    • Builds will call npm install to automatically install further necessary build dependencies.

    • Linux users can run the following to update to LTS version of nodejs

sudo apt-get install python-software-properties
curl -sL https://deb.nodesource.com/setup_8.x | sudo -E bash -
sudo apt-get install nodejs
  • A globally-installed lerna package (npm install -g lerna)
    • Builds will call lerna bootstrap to setup and manage all needed npm links for within-repo dependencies.

Unit Testing

Before running unit tests on the Keyboard Processor module, first run ./build.sh according to the instructions above.

Once the build is complete, running npm test will run the unit testing suite on your local machine in-browser. Alternatively, see unit_tests/test.sh, which the former command executes.
